Premera Blue Cross offers a variety of coverage options for prescription medications, and these options can vary based on the specific health plan chosen by the member. Generally, prescription drug coverage is typically included as part of a health insurance plan, with the goal of helping members manage their medication expenses.
Premera Blue Cross categorizes prescription medications into different tiers. Each tier usually corresponds to a different cost level. For example, generic medications typically fall under a lower tier, resulting in lower co-payments for members. Brand-name and specialty medications may fall under higher tiers, which usually involve higher co-payments or coinsurance.
Additionally, Premera Blue Cross provides a formulary, which is a list of covered medications, including details about any cost-sharing associated with each medication. The formulary helps members understand which medications are covered and at what cost.
